Mitchell E. Ayer

Partner, Houston

Practice Description

Mitchell E. Ayer's practice currently focuses on oil and gas transactions. He counsels clients in acquisitions and dispositions of properties as well as acquisitions and dispositions of natural resource companies. He works extensively in oil and gas title due diligence in acquisitions of properties.

His practice also encompasses representing creditors, trustees, debtors, and creditor committees in various bankruptcy matters, as well as commercial, oil and gas, and real estate litigation, mediation, and arbitration. Mr. Ayer's oil and gas litigation practice is concentrated in state and bankruptcy courts. His business litigation practice focuses on contract litigation and the related motion practice and appeals.

Mr. Ayer is Board Certified in Oil, Gas, and Mineral Law by the Texas Board of Legal Specialization. He is also Certified in Business Bankruptcy Law by the American Board of Certification.

Representations

  • Representation of parties in acquisition and disposition of oil and gas properties

  • Argued in state district court and court of appeals the lead case establishing the objectively verifiable prong of the discovery rule in order to bar a royalty owner's claim on the statute of limitations

  • Represented the equity holders in a bankruptcy proceeding involving a $130 million bond offering that provided exit financing for a Chapter 11 debtor, a first for the industry

  • Represented a major service company in claims against working interest owners who had obtained credit through a fraudulent financial statement; jury trial resulted in a verdict for all actual damages plus punitive damages and attorneys' fees

  • Defended a working interest owner in a dispute regarding whether the failure to deliver an assignment due to the pendency of the Texaco bankruptcy triggered contractual rescission; was able to overturn unfavorable summary judgments that were entered during the representation of prior counsel and then obtained a jury verdict in our client's favor that the plaintiff take nothing
